Retrofit2是一款非常流行的网络请求库,用于在Android平台上进行网络通信。它可以将网络请求的结果以JSON格式返回,并通过POJO类将JSON数据转化为Java对象。
POJO类是一个简单的Java类,它不依赖于任何特定的框架或库。在Retrofit2中,我们可以使用POJO类来表示从服务器返回的JSON数据。POJO类通常包含与JSON数据对应的字段和相应的getter和setter方法。
使用POJO类有以下优势:
应用场景:
POJO类在Retrofit2中的应用场景非常广泛,特别是在与服务器进行数据交互的过程中。通过定义POJO类,我们可以将服务器返回的JSON数据转化为具体的Java对象,方便在应用程序中进行处理和展示。
推荐的腾讯云相关产品和产品介绍链接地址:
腾讯云提供了丰富的云计算服务,其中与网络通信和数据传输相关的产品包括腾讯云CDN、腾讯云VPC、腾讯云负载均衡等。这些产品可以帮助开发人员构建高效稳定的网络通信环境,提供快速可靠的数据传输服务。
腾讯云CDN:腾讯云CDN(Content Delivery Network)是一种分布式部署的加速网络,通过将内容缓存到离用户最近的节点,提供快速的内容传输和访问加速。详情请参考:腾讯云CDN产品介绍
腾讯云VPC:腾讯云VPC(Virtual Private Cloud)是一种隔离的、可定制的虚拟网络环境,可以在腾讯云上创建一个与传统网络完全相同的网络拓扑结构。详情请参考:腾讯云VPC产品介绍
腾讯云负载均衡:腾讯云负载均衡(Load Balancer)是一种将流量分发到多个后端服务器的服务,可以提高系统的可用性和扩展性。详情请参考:腾讯云负载均衡产品介绍
领取专属 10元无门槛券
手把手带您无忧上云